119. The said Commissioners may allow their
clerk, treasurer, assessor, and bailiff and other em-
ployees, such reasonable compensation as they may
deem proper and pay the same from the fund here-
inbefore provided to be raised by a direct tax on
the assessable property in said village.

Compensa-
tion to em-
ployees.

120. All persons holding offices under the pre-
sent corporation of said village, and all persons
elected or appointed under the provisions of this
Article, shall hold such offices until their succes-
sors shall have been elected or appointed and quali-
fied.

Approved March 31, 1870.
